Fig. 45:1. Acridine orange staining for Anaplasma phagocytophilum of blood smear. Erythrocytes are surrounding granulocyte with a nucleus. In the granulocyte it is possible to see a morulae with tightly packed anaplasmas as well as some free anaplasmas.
